I’ve classified these shops into three categories. 1.Trendy & Hype 2. High-end & Casual And finally, I’ve grouped all the rest under Casual, Street, Vintage. First, Trendy and Hype. The spaces are nice and relatively newly established, featuring brands and lifestyle-related items. Furniture, lighting, pretty items like that are available in these stores.

That is Hanseom EQL. Patch, Amomento, Andersson Bell, Asics, etc. have great presence in this store. Rising brands getting all the hypes pop-up stores it’s not never-stopping It’s not about simply just selling clothes It’s a shop where people who want to experience various lifestyles can come.

[Exterier & Interior that you see from foreign countries are charming] The store itself and the view from outside You really feel like it’s a foreign place. Sungsoo-dong used to be a warehouse district in the past, and there are many old buildings, But this store is very sophisticated and stylish among them.

They have also set up a separate pop-up space on the second floor. These days, there are a lot of pop-ups happening, right? They have prepared a space that can encompass performances, art, exhibitions, and more. If you are visiting Seongsu, strongly recommend Hanseom EQL. If you say I’m not necessarily here to shop.

But interested in seeing what kind of items those big select shops in Korea buying and selling Display, interior, brands Just by checking them out, you can understand the fashion market. and I think that’s ‘good enough’ And it would be boring if there were only international brands

There are also a lot of domestic brands that handle tasteful and fresh things So maybe give “Try and Enjoy” Second brand is ‘TUNE’. They deal with rare sneakers and various local brands in Korea It’s a domestic sneaker-centered select shop They also have outdoor brands that are popular overseas

Or they handle domestic brands that are interesting but not well-known The space here is quite spacious and nice They don’t fill the products tightly We enjoy the beauty of some space. Overall, they handle global sports brands like Nike, New Balance, Salomon, and so on. They also have sporty outdoor clothing brands like Roa Hiking,

Arc’teryx, and Austria, for example. There are also some outdoor brands. And there’s also a bit of street brands. And what was interesting is they also have Beta Gift Shop products. There aren’t many shops in Korea that carry these kinds of products. I recommend visiting and checking them out. Next is Beaker.

It’s located on mainstreet of Yeonmujang-gil. I think it’s a good store to see global brands. When someone asks what brand is good in the fashion market right now I think it’s not a bad idea to look around Beaker It’s a shop that not only consumers, but also people in the fashion industry

Like stylishts visit on weekends The whole building is Beaker, from the first floor to the third floor It would be good to take a look while circling around Have a look around domestic and foreign brands If you’re going for high-end products, there’s Comori, Markawarer, Auralee, Captain Sunshine

And there’s a more outdoorsy feel – San San Gear, HGBB Studio Shoes, gloves, and even misc items. It’s just a space where you can explore everything together. So far, it can be seen as a trendy high-tip shop. From now on, it’s a high-end casual shop, It’s a shop run by Hanseom, Tom Greyhound. It’s also a shop on the main street. Recently, the director who did a pop-up for Our Legacy and held an event here.

It’s a good shop to visit for people who have a clear taste or preference for clothes. And although I introduced it as high-end casual, they also have products in a reasonable price range, and they frequently do pop-ups. You can meet brands like Our Legacy, Totem, Faf, which are a bit more hyped.

It’s a place where you can find them. Also, since it’s on Yeonmujang-gil, the accessibility is good, I recommend visiting as you pass by. It’s divided into the first and second floors. [Space itself is charming] Since the space is nice, take a good look around. Next is Obscura.

It’s a select shop of Youth and 1011 gallery. In front of it is Cafe Oud. This place is doing really well. The cake here popular for being delicious. And the space itself is visited by many people. Obscura is cenetred around Youth, therefore it has a basic minimalist mood.

And I think their eye for buying and curating is exceptional. So far, many of the shops I’ve introduced also carry overseas brands, but if there are foreigners who want to experience the essence of domestic brands, visiting Obscura is also one way to do so. And it’s not fun to experience overseas brands with domestic taste. Nowadays, they should come to Korea properly. And the place to visit then is Obscura. Their sense is also quite high. Next is Empty. It could be seen as a luxury select shop developed by Musinsa.

The brands they handle and collaborate with are impressive. Asics, Loverboy, Kusikohc, Dr. Martens. They also select Empty as a pop-up location for world-renowned brands. [Reason to visit] In 2024, Their pop-up schedules are packed. It’s a shop that industry people and stylists visit quite often. Because they handle and showcase such unique products.

Here, if you go to Seoul forest direction Slow Steady Club won’t be a bad choice. It’s a select shop buying Japanese brands Not only Japanese brands, But also select shop PB brands, Neithers, and similar sort, you can get a sense of Korean domestic brand’s feeling This shop provides such feelings and experiences.

It’s the only place in Korea bought Graphpaper and selling They also provide Fresh Service, Auralee, Hatski, Ordinary Fits They carefully select and handle brands with a Japanese vibe, like this. It would be nice to do that Next, you can’t miss this When you go to Seongsu, there’s an Insane Garage near Ttukseom Station This store is not bad It’s a select shop that develops a hip and casual mood based on racing and motorcycle But it’s for people with strong tastes

People who like a street vibe I think it’s worth a visit at least once There are cars displayed in the Insane Garage They change according to the season and become exhibits So if you just come by riding a motorcycle It’s a good store to visit at least once

It’s also good for people liking Insane Garage’s unique features of hip and manly but there are also brands that are not available unless you go to Insane Garage in Korea. For example, Magic Castle based on London sub-culture, Checks Downtown called “Stussy” of New Zealand, and AFB based in Tokyo. If you like it,
